Finale Scene Deep Dive: Every Annie and Hughie Beat in “Blood and Bone”

The Oval Office chaos is Homelander’s funeral, but the epilogue belongs to the humans who survived it. If you scrubbed the finale only for laser eyes, you missed the relationship story hiding in plain sight.

The Virus Standoff (Hughie’s Moral Line)

Before anyone reaches the Resolute Desk, Hughie confronts Butcher at Vought with a gun and a question: release the global supe-killing virus or not? Annie is not in the room, but she is the unspoken reason Hughie refuses genocide. Starlight represents powered people who still choose good. Hughie will not erase her to win. That decision is the couple’s thesis in one argument: love is not “my side wins at any cost.”

White House Assault: Fighting in the Same War, Not the Same Frame

Annie fights during the infiltration without a romantic beat with Hughie. That is correct staging. Kripke does not give them a slow-motion reunion mid-battle because this show punishes superhero romance tropes. They are parallel, not intertwined, which reads as mature partnership rather than plot armor.

Post-Homelander Quiet

After the depowering blast and Homelander’s death, the show breathes. Annie and Hughie share space in the aftermath: exhausted, bloodied, aware that the man who defined their adult lives (Butcher) is dying and the man who defined their fear (Homelander) is gone. US fans who wanted a kiss in the rubble got something rarer: two people who look at each other like they know what they survived.

The Deep Execution (Annie Alone, Hughie Watching the World Change)

Annie blasting the Deep into the ocean is her solo catharsis. Hughie does not need to hold her hand for it to matter to their arc. She clears a predator Annie once had to smile beside for Vought cameras. Hughie spent Season 1 vomiting at supe crimes; Annie spent Season 5 refusing to perform gratitude for abuse. They meet in the same moral zip code without sharing dialogue.

Butcher’s Bedside (Hughie’s Grief, Annie’s Absence on Screen)

Hughie’s bedside scene with Butcher is the emotional climax of hughie ending the boys. Annie may appear in wider epilogue shots depending on your rewatch, but the focus is Hughie losing his mentor. That hurts shippers until you realize: Annie does not need to compete with Butcher for Hughie’s grief. She needs to survive the war so grief does not become their entire relationship.

Hughie Ending The Boys: From Sidekick to Survivor

Hughie’s journey ends as the emotional anchor of the series.

The Virus Confrontation

Hughie stops Butcher from releasing the global supe-killing virus. That scene is Hughie’s adulthood moment: he will kill when he must, but he will not become genocide guy to win.

Butcher’s Deathbed

Hughie holds Butcher as the virus finishes him. Hughie ending the boys is about inherited trauma: he lost his father to supes, gained Butcher as a broken mentor, and must now live without either guiding hand.

Powers Gone?

Hughie was temporarily juiced in earlier seasons. By finale, the de-powering pulse and narrative focus suggest he is back to mortal. That matters for any future cameo: Hughie wins by staying human.

How Their Story Connects to the Wider Finale

Starlight and Hughie do not kill Homelander. Butcher does. That is intentional: the couple’s victory is surviving moral choices, not landing the killing blow.
